Backend mutation-hardening cluster from the 2026-07-11 mutation-safety audit
sweep (adversarial-reviewer #22/#23), the parallel-safe backend-isolated slice.

audit#22 F4 — standardize post-commit enqueues on CancellationToken.None:
20 command handlers under MediaCollections/, ProgramSchedules/, Playouts/,
Channels/ threaded the request cancellationToken into work that runs AFTER
SaveChangesAsync commits (WriteAsync rebuild/refresh enqueues, mediator.Publish,
reindex, cache Refresh, and post-commit lookups that gate an enqueue). A late
client-disconnect then turns an already-durable commit into a thrown request AND
drops the side effect. Generalizes the #251 deco-handler fix. Excludes
BuildPlayoutHandler (worker/background token, not a client-disconnect token),
the config/FFmpeg multi-upsert handlers (partial-commit case, separate
follow-up), and response-projection reloads (correctly keep the request token).

audit#22 F2 — DeleteChannelHandler/DeletePlayoutHandler now delete the channel
guide {number}.xml through IFileSystem.File.Delete (observable under
MockFileSystem) and BEFORE the commit (a post-commit delete orphans the xml on a
crash; the xml is regenerable on demand, so pre-commit delete is the safe order).

audit#23 F4 — ReplacePlayoutAlternateScheduleItemsHandler rejects an empty item
list in the handler (not only the controller pre-guard) so a direct caller can't
trip the Max()-on-empty crash.

Docs: api-conventions.md §7a (post-commit token convention + boundaries),
decisions.md entry (rationale, sweep scope, #253 PR2-4 coordination note).
Tests: guide-cache-delete-through-FS for both delete handlers, empty-list guard.

Adversarial review found the previous multi-flood design non-viable:
PlayoutModeSchedulerFlood never yields to a following Dynamic-start
schedule item, so only the first item ever played, and grouping
media items into a Collection silently dropped the requested order.

Redesign:
- Single-item lineup: one ProgramScheduleItemFlood referencing the
  target directly (media item / collection / smart / multi / rerun /
  playlist); no generated collection or playlist. Response PlaylistId
  is null.
- Multi-item lineup (>= 2): one generated IsSystem Playlist in a
  get-or-created IsSystem PlaylistGroup ("Channel Lineups"), one
  PlaylistItem per entry in lineup order with PlayAll=true, referenced
  by a single Flood schedule item. Rerun collections and playlists are
  rejected (422) in multi lineups (PlaylistItem/CollectionKey lack the
  fields to enumerate them).

Review fixes:
- Normalize + strict-validate MediaType<->CollectionType pairs once up
  front (422 on mismatch / wrong id / not exactly one id).
- Reject MultiCollection with non-Shuffle order (mirrors
  PlayoutModeMustBeValid), Mirror playout source, all via 422.
- OnDemand parity: queue TimeShiftOnDemandPlayout post-commit.
- De-collide generated ProgramSchedule and Playlist names against their
  unique indexes instead of leaking a UNIQUE-constraint DbUpdateException.
- Generic 422 on save failure + ILogger; AnyAsync existence checks;
  Either/Validation unwrap via Match; XML doc on request DTO + endpoint.
- Response model: ChannelId, PlaylistId (nullable), ProgramScheduleId,
  PlayoutId (CollectionId removed). Regenerated OpenAPI v1.json + v1.d.ts.
